H.R. 1767 (107th)

To designate the facility of the United States Postal Service located at 205 South Main Street in Culpepper, Virginia, as the ``D. French Slaughter Post Office Building''.

Summary

Designates the U.S. Postal Service facility located at 205 South Main Street in Culpeper, Virginia, as the D. French Slaughter Post Office Building.
